Dive into the exhilarating world of online gaming with The Slot Hub, your premier destination for action-packed slots and casino games. You're a seasoned veteran or a curious newbie, our detailed guide will equip you https://leadhsy547842.wikiinside.com/2553411/the_slot_hub_the_ultimate_guide_to_online_gaming